diff options
author | Jonathan Wakely <jwakely@redhat.com> | 2016-10-28 19:48:43 +0100 |
---|---|---|
committer | Jonathan Wakely <redi@gcc.gnu.org> | 2016-10-28 19:48:43 +0100 |
commit | f0414b973f9b399bd726605943fbca39dea8ef77 (patch) | |
tree | b8d8ead6210099927ae2c0ccb69e76e0c44fc424 /gcc/combine.c | |
parent | 47135167124c764f351caf0f0f461e3c865e58fa (diff) | |
download | gcc-f0414b973f9b399bd726605943fbca39dea8ef77.zip gcc-f0414b973f9b399bd726605943fbca39dea8ef77.tar.gz gcc-f0414b973f9b399bd726605943fbca39dea8ef77.tar.bz2 |
Make filesystem::path work with basic_string_view (P0392R0)
* include/experimental/bits/fs_path.h (__is_path_src)
(_S_range_begin, _S_range_end): Overload to treat string_view as a
Source object.
(path::operator+=, path::compare): Overload for basic_string_view.
* testsuite/experimental/filesystem/path/construct/string_view.cc:
New test.
* testsuite/experimental/filesystem/path/construct/
string_view_cxx17.cc: New test.
From-SVN: r241658
Diffstat (limited to 'gcc/combine.c')
0 files changed, 0 insertions, 0 deletions